Active Listening Techniques

Mastering active listening techniques can transform your daily interactions and build stronger connections. When you engage in active listening, you give your full attention to the speaker, which means maintaining eye contact and nodding to show you're interested. This level of engagement helps you truly understand the speaker's message.

Reflecting on their words by paraphrasing or summarizing what they've said shows you've heard them and allows you to confirm your understanding. For example, you might say, 'So, what you're saying is…' This technique not only clarifies their message but also strengthens your communication.

Asking probing questions is another essential part of active listening. When you ask questions to explore further into the speaker's message, it demonstrates your genuine interest and helps avoid misunderstandings. Remember to stay focused and avoid interruptions and distractions while they're talking. This means putting away your phone, turning off notifications, and minimizing background noise.

Understanding nonverbal communication cues can drastically improve your ability to connect with others. These cues, including body language, facial expressions, gestures, and eye contact, play an essential role in communication effectiveness. Research even suggests that up to 93% of communication effectiveness comes from nonverbal cues. By being mindful of these signals, you can convey emotions, attitudes, and intentions more accurately, fostering deeper connections and trust.

When you make eye contact, for instance, it shows attentiveness and sincerity. Your facial expressions can reveal your true feelings, often more powerfully than words. Gestures, like nodding or using hand movements, can emphasize your points and show engagement. Meanwhile, your body language can indicate openness or defensiveness, impacting how your message is received.

Legacy Preservation Efforts

preserving historical and cultural legacy

Efforts are underway to secure and preserve historic locations in Pak Chong related to Bruce Lee's legacy. The Big Boss house, an important filming spot, has remained largely unchanged since 1971.

Plans for the refurbishment of Wat Siri Samphan, the temple at the filming site, are in progress. Collaborative initiatives are working diligently to maintain iconic structures for future generations to appreciate.

These preservation endeavors aim to honor Bruce Lee's profound impact on martial arts and cinema. By safeguarding these filming sites and historical landmarks, the legacy of Bruce Lee can be protected and celebrated for years to come.

Understanding Gentle Parenting

As you explore the world of gentle parenting, you'll discover an approach that prioritizes empathy, respect, and understanding children's emotions and behaviors. This parenting style focuses on creating a strong emotional connection with your child, acknowledging their feelings, and setting boundaries while maintaining a nurturing atmosphere.

Gentle parenting is about understanding your child's emotions and behaviors, rather than simply disciplining them. By doing so, you'll help your child develop self-regulation skills, becoming more capable of managing their emotions and behaviors independently.

In gentle parenting, empathy and respect are the cornerstones. You'll work to understand your child's perspective, validating their emotions, and guiding them to make better choices. This approach encourages you to model the behavior you want to see in your child, communicating calmly and avoiding rewards or punishments.

Authoritative Parenting Explained

parenting styles and effects

You'll find that authoritative parenting combines clear boundaries with emotional responsiveness, establishing a delicate balance between guiding your child's behavior and nurturing their autonomy. This parenting style sets clear rules and expectations while being responsive to a child's needs, allowing for open communication, reasoning, and negotiation within established boundaries.

As an authoritative parent, you'll use positive reinforcement, consequences, and discussions to guide your child's behavior.

Advertisement

Here are some key aspects of authoritative parenting:

  • Clear rules and boundaries: Establishing clear expectations and consequences helps your child understand what's expected of them.
  • Responsive parenting: Being emotionally responsive to your child's needs helps them feel heard and understood.
  • Positive reinforcement: Using positive reinforcement encourages good behavior and self-discipline.
  • Open communication: Encouraging open communication helps your child develop problem-solving skills and independence.
  • Balancing warmth and strictness: Authoritative parenting strikes a balance between being warm and nurturing, while also setting clear boundaries and expectations.

Setting Clear Boundaries

Establishing clear boundaries is essential in both authoritative and gentle parenting, as it helps children develop self-regulation skills and understand the consequences of their actions. As a parent, you're likely wondering which approach is most effective. The truth is, both authoritative and gentle parenting styles prioritize setting clear boundaries, but they differ in their methods.

Advertisement

Here are some key differences:

  • Authoritative parenting involves setting boundaries through positive discipline methods, such as time-outs and grounding, while emphasizing emotional connection.
  • Gentle parenting focuses on understanding the child's emotions and motivations behind their behavior, setting boundaries with empathy and respect.
  • Both styles aim to establish clear guidelines for behavior while prioritizing emotional connection.
  • Effective discipline methods in authoritative parenting may include consequences and discussions, while gentle parenting emphasizes empathy and respect.
  • The key difference lies in how boundaries are enforced: authoritative parenting is more rule-based, while gentle parenting focuses on emotional attunement.
